Brown Bears: The Gentle Giants
Finland has many brown bears living in forests. They are shy, but visitors can see them safely from a wooden hide. It feels like a nature movie but in real life.
Highlights:
- Night bear watching tours
- Guided forest walks
- Photography from safe cabins
Kids feel excited but also learn how to respect wildlife.
Snowy Owls and Cute Birds of Finland
Snowy owls look like angels with wings. They live in cold areas and fly silently. Finland also has many colorful birds in lakes and forests. Bird lovers enjoy this place a lot.
Famous birds:
- Snowy owl
- Whooper swan (national bird)
- Golden eagle
These birds show how clean and pure Finland’s nature is.

Seals and Marine Friends
Finland has special lakes and seas where seals live. The Saimaa Ringed Seal is rare in the world. This makes Finland very proud.
Activities:
- Lake tours
- Marine wildlife cruises
People get happy when the seal gives a little jump in water.
